The contract includes janitorial services for 40 buildings located on HCCS's six campuses that include HCC-Central, HCC-Northeast, HCC-Northwest, HCC-Southeast, HCC-Southwest and an extensive Distance Education program site. "While providing highly customized janitorial service and a reliable, user-friendly inspection system, our staff and management can ensure consistent, cost-effective maintenance service for HCCS's campuses," he added. Founded in 1971, Houston Community College serves over 100,000 students each year and employs more than 2,000 faculty. Five area colleges and an extensive distance education program within the system serve the very spread-out city of Houston, Texas. ABM Janitorial Services operates more than 200 branch offices nationwide, serving 38 states and 36 of the 40 largest major metropolitan areas across the country. With fiscal 2002 revenues in excess of $2.0 billion and more than 63,000 employees, ABM provides janitorial, parking, engineering, security, lighting, mechanical and network services for thousands of commercial, industrial, institutional and retail facilities in hundreds of cities across North America.
